Pros

-Easy onboarding process and flexible hours - good med sales experience . Was offered a much better position and immediately took it. The pro in this being my zynex sales helped me in my next role

Cons

-Territories seem to keep getting smaller which minimises your chances for business and commission. - my RSM was terrible. I lost count how many times I would call, text, or email him and I would never get a reply. - they eliminated Medicare commissions which is a large part of everyone’s business. - most notably, Zynex got sued as I was hired/employed for fraudulent billing and they never mentioned a thing about it. (It’s all over google). And judging from the many other negative reviews as well as patient reviews, zynex is still continuing to bill insurance companies fraudulently, you’d think they’d learn the first time. - quota is also highly unattainable after a few months because your area is so small and you keep cycling thru the same clinics. 12-15 clinics a day is required and that’s just idiotic when our territories are only miles in area. It gets dull and doctors start to get annoyed with you because of how often you visit. Make the territories much larger so there’s room for growth! - they hire anyone who can drive and immediately start to look for your replacement. I was hired the day after my first interview. Red flag right there - base salary is well below what we deserve - I’ve also heard and read from other reviews that zynex requires their corporate staff to leave 5 star reviews to outnumber the 1 star reviews. - don’t work here
